Under the Banner of Heaven
NATIONAL BESTSELLER • From the author of Into the Wild and Into Thin Air, this extraordinary work of investigative journalism takes readers inside America’s isolated Mormon Fundamentalist communities. • Now an acclaimed FX limited series streaming on HULU. “Fantastic.... Right up there with In Cold Blood and The Executioner’s Song.” —San Francisco Chronicle Defying both civil authorities and the Mormon establishment in Salt Lake City, the renegade leaders of these Taliban-like theocracies are zealots who answer only to God; some 40,000 people still practice polygamy in these communities. At the core of Krakauer’s book are brothers Ron and Dan Lafferty, who insist they received a commandment from God to kill a blameless woman and her baby girl. Beginning with a meticulously researched account of this appalling double murder, Krakauer constructs a multi-layered, bone-chilling narrative of messianic delusion, polygamy, savage violence, and unyielding faith. Along the way he uncovers a shadowy offshoot of America’s fastest growing religion, and raises provocative questions about the nature of religious belief.

Mal de altura
En 1996 Jon Krakauer partio hacia el Himalaya para escribir un reportaje sobre la creciente explotacion comercial del Everest. Su intencion era analizar los motivos de que tantos alpinistas estuvieran dispuestos a someterse a riesgos hasta hacia poco reservados a los profesionales. Mientras Krakauer empezaba el largo y peligroso descenso tras coronar la cima, otros veinte escaladores de su grupo seguian empenados en alcanzarla sin advertir las nubes que empezaban a cubrir el cielo. Seis horas mas tarde y tres mil metros mas abajo, Krakauer llego a su tienda helado y sufriendo alucinaciones por la falta de oxigeno. Seis de sus companeros no habian regresado. Cinco sucumbieron a la tormenta y a un sexto hubo que amputarle la mano. Con la precision y la intensidad propias del gran reportaje literario, Krakauer desenmarana en Mal de altura las circunstancias que provocaron aquella tragedia y arremete contra la ambicion de los guian, la inexperiencia de los escaladores y la banalizacion del montanismo. Mas alla de la gran polemica que ha desencadenado y que ha obligado al autor a escribir un postfacio de replica, incluido en esta edicion, Mal de altura constituye un apasionante analisis sobre los peligros de la alta montana y la actual masificacion del monte Everest.

Tragédie à l'Everest
Je t''aime. Dors bien, ma chérie. Je t''en prie, ne te fais pas trop de souci. Telles furent les dernières paroles adressées à sa femme, en Nouvelle-Zélande, par Rob Hall, l''un des guides himalayens les plus expérimentés, depuis le sommet de l''Everest. Il ne devait pas en redescendre vivant. Le 10 mai 1996, le Toit du monde fut le théâtre d''une véritable hécatombe. En route vers le sommet, quatre expéditions furent prises dans une violente tempête. En vingt-quatre heures, huit alpinistes, dont deux guides réputés, trouvèrent la mort. Envoyé spécial du magazine américain Outside, Jon Krakauer faisait partie des survivants. Salué par le magazine Time comme le meilleur document de l''année 1997, ce livre lucide et courageux passionnera tous les amoureux de récits d''aventures vécues, amateurs de montagne ou non, comme il a fasciné des centaines de milliers de lecteurs américains qui en ont d''ores et déjà fait un classique.

Into Thin Air
When Jon Krakauer reached the summit of Mt. Everest in the early afternoon of May 10, 1996, he hadn''t slept in fifty-seven hours and was reeling from the brain-altering effects of oxygen depletion. As he turned to begin his long, dangerous descent from 29,028 feet, twenty other climbers were still pushing doggedly toward the top. No one had noticed that the sky had begun to fill with clouds. Six hours later and 3,000 feet lower, in 70-knot winds and blinding snow, Krakauer collapsed in his tent, freezing, hallucinating from exhaustion and hypoxia, but safe. The following morning, he learned that six of his fellow climbers hadn''t made it back to their camp and were desperately struggling for their lives. When the storm finally passed, five of them would be dead, and the sixth so horribly frostbitten that his right hand would have to be amputated. Into Thin Air is the definitive account of the deadliest season in the history of Everest by the acclaimed journalist and author of the bestseller Into the Wild. On assignment for Outside Magazine to report on the growing commercialization of the mountain, Krakauer, an accomplished climber, went to the Himalayas as a client of Rob Hall, the most respected high-altitude guide in the world. A rangy, thirty-five-year-old New Zealander, Hall had summited Everest four times between 1990 and 1995 and had led thirty-nine climbers to the top. Ascending the mountain in close proximity to Hall''s team was a guided expedition led by Scott Fischer, a forty-year-old American with legendary strength and drive who had climbed the peak without supplemental oxygen in 1994. But neither Hall nor Fischer survived the rogue storm that struck in May 1996. Krakauer examines what it is about Everest that has compelled so many people -- including himself -- to throw caution to the wind, ignore the concerns of loved ones, and willingly subject themselves to such risk, hardship, and expense. Written with emotional clarity and supported by his unimpeachable reporting, Krakauer''s eyewitness account of what happened on the roof of the world is a singular achievement.
